Brahms, Symphony No. 1 in C minor, Op. 68
II. Andante sostenuto
Hushed, expansive opening. The cellos provide the harmonic foundation under the violin theme, total bow control.

How to practise it
The bow style, the trouble spots, and the stylistic decisions that come up most often on this excerpt.
Bowing
Whole-bow per dotted half, slow, even, sul tasto color.
Style
pp throughout. The cellos are the carpet under the violin melody.
